Interpolation control

Meaning of interpolation control
In "2-axis linear interpolation control", "3-axis linear interpolation control", "4-axis linear interpolation control", "2-axis fixed-
feed control", "3-axis fixed-feed control", "4-axis fixed-feed control", "2-axis speed control", "3-axis speed control", "4-axis
speed control", "2-axis circular interpolation control", and "3-axis helical interpolation control", each control is performed so
that linear and arc paths are drawn using a motor set in two to four axis directions. This kind of control is called "interpolation
control".
In interpolation control, the axis in which the control method is set is defined as the "reference axis", and the other axis is
defined as the "interpolation axis".
The Motion module controls the "reference axis" following the positioning data set in the "reference axis", and controls the
"interpolation axis" corresponding to the reference axis control so that a linear or arc path is drawn.
The following table shows the reference axis and interpolation axis combinations.

The combinations of axes available for the 3-axis helical interpolation control are the same as the ones for the "3-axis linear
interpolation control", "3-axis fixed-feed control", and "3-axis speed control". The following table shows the combinations of
the reference axis, circular interpolation axis, and linear interpolation axis for the 3-axis helical interpolation control.
